Transaction 2e60f99ec9eafe9f11444638157515353073af495dea6b9dc44c3a9685971838
1 Input
2 Outputs
- 2e60f99ec9eafe9f11444638157515353073af495dea6b9dc44c3a9685971838:0
- 2e60f99ec9eafe9f11444638157515353073af495dea6b9dc44c3a9685971838:1
value 2688371
address 3BrbiMaryjZRgY8pgkBsN1yGMmxyhd5pqP
value 239576
address 37WxMeR24GBJXDWqHRdataer8HwAqpb1be